Abstract: The work firstly shows the analytical calculus model used to compute the distribution of the strains and stresses over the thickness in case of the laminated composite plates subjected to bending. Then, it is briefly described the main steps (calculus procedures) of the Matlab program that is used in design of the laminated composite plate in order to compute the stresses and to draw the distributions of the both strains and stresses. Therefore, rectangular plates subjected to the uniformly distributed force, with different boundary conditions (all sides simply supported, two sides simple supported while the others sides are free end) may be designed by using this program. The program also reports: the stiffness matrix corresponding to the plate element of the laminated composite plate that is computed; the safety coefficients are also computed by using one of the failure theories (maximum stress criterion; Tsai-Hill’s criterion, Tsai-Wu’s criterion).
